I have volunteered and have been a gate attendant. I enjoyed both, the volunteer position provided a site with full hook ups with a requirement of a minimum of 20 hours per week. Needless, to say if you are enjoying what you are doing, more than 20 hours is a breeze.
As a gate attendant I was contracted and required to bid on each season, Summer April 1-September 30, Winter October 1-March 31. The hours were 6 am - 10 pm, working four days and off four days. A full hook up site was provided. The hours were long, but during the summer it was busy, so time went by quickly. The winter days were much slower, so needless to say much longer. However we had a wonderful gate house to work in that had bathroom, kitchen and a large room with TV.
I do not know that I would ever do the gate attendant job again, but would definitely volunteer.
